CURRIED GOAT



Curried Goat image

Provided by Food Network

Categories     main-dish

Time 6h25m

Yield 6 servings

Number Of Ingredients 17

1 medium onion, chopped
2 tablespoons chopped garlic
1 tablespoon chopped ginger
10 sprigs thyme, leaves stripped
1 Scotch bonnet or habanero pepper, stemmed
1 tablespoon black pepper
1 tablespoon brown sugar
1 teaspoon salt
1 teaspoon ground allspice
1/2 teaspoon cayenne pepper
5 pounds goat leg, cut into 2-inch cubes
5 tablespoons West Indian/Caribbean curry powder
1 cup vegetable oil
1 cup medium-diced carrot
3 cups diced yellow onion
4 cups diced russet potato
1 cup chopped scallion

Steps:

  • For the wet jerk seasoning: To a blender, add the onions, garlic, ginger, thyme, Scotch bonnet, black pepper, brown sugar, salt, allspice, cayenne and 1 1/2 cups water. Blend well.
  • For the curried goat: Place the goat meat in a large mixing bowl. Add the wet jerk seasoning and 3 tablespoons of the curry powder; mix well. Cover and refrigerate for at least 4 hours, preferably overnight.
  • Heat the vegetable oil in a stockpot or braising pot. Add the remaining 2 tablespoons curry powder; stir into the hot oil. Add the seasoned goat and 2 cups water, and bring to a simmer. Cover and braise over medium heat for 1 hour, turning often.
  • Add the carrot, onion and potato. Simmer for an additional 30 minutes or until the potatoes are tender. Add the scallion and cook for an additional 5 minutes.

EASY-PEASY POTATO CURRY RECIPE BY TASTY



Easy-Peasy Potato Curry Recipe by Tasty image

Here's what you need: vegetable oil, medium yellow onion, garlic, curry powder, paprika, cayenne, cumin powder, allspice, fresh ginger, black pepper, potato, chickpeas, vegetable broth, lemon juice, diced tomato, coconut milk, rice, naan bread, fresh cilantro

Provided by Gwenaelle Le Cochennec

Categories     Dinner

Yield 4 servings

Number Of Ingredients 19

2 tablespoons vegetable oil
1 medium yellow onion, diced
4 cloves garlic, minced
4 teaspoons curry powder
1 ½ teaspoons paprika
1 teaspoon cayenne
2 teaspoons cumin powder
½ teaspoon allspice
2 teaspoons fresh ginger, minced
½ teaspoon black pepper
2 lb potato, peeled and cubed
15 oz chickpeas, 1 can, drained
1 cup vegetable broth
1 tablespoon lemon juice
14 oz diced tomato, 1 can
14 oz coconut milk, 1 can
rice, cooked, for serving
naan bread, for serving
fresh cilantro, chopped, for garnish

Steps:

  • Heat the oil in a large pot over medium heat until shimmering. Add the onion and saute for about 3 minutes, until translucent.
  • Add the garlic and saute for about 2 minutes, until fragrant.
  • Add the curry powder, paprika, cayenne, cumin, allspice, ginger, salt, and pepper. Stir and cook for about 2 minutes until the spices are fragrant.
  • Add the potatoes and mix well until well-coated in spices.
  • Add the chickpeas and stir to incorporate.
  • Add the broth, lemon juice, and tomatoes and stir, then pour in the coconut milk and stir to combine.
  • Increase the heat to high and bring the mixture to a simmer. Once bubbling, reduce the heat to medium and cook for 15-20 minutes, until the potatoes are tender and easily pierced with a fork.
  • Serve with cooked rice and naan and garnish with fresh cilantro.
  • Enjoy!

JAMAICAN CURRY GOAT RECIPE



Jamaican Curry Goat Recipe image

This finger-licking dish is one of Jamaica's most popular cuisines. Try this Jamaican curry goat recipe for dinner today.

Provided by Lesa

Categories     Main Course

Number Of Ingredients 16

2½ lb goat meat
2½ tbsp curry powder
2 tbsp all-purpose season
½ tsp salt
1 scotch bonnet pepper* (seeds remove and finely chopped )
6 pimento berries (allspice) (crushed)
1 medium onion (chopped)
2 stalks scallion (chopped)
4 garlic cloves (crushed)
3 sprig thyme
1 tsp grated fresh ginger
1 large potato (peeled and diced)
cooking oil
water
1 lime ot lemon (to wash the meat)
2 tbsp vinegar (to wash the meat)

Steps:

  • Wash the goat meat in water with the vinegar and juice from the lime/lemon. Drain away all excess water.
  • In a large enough bowl, season the meat with 1½ tablespoon of curry powder, salt, all-purpose seasoning, pimento, ginger, scotch bonnet pepper, scallion, onion, and garlic. Drizzle about 2-3 tablespoons of oil over the meat and rub the seasoning in and leave to marinate for a least 2 hours (overnight is best).
  • Place a pot on medium heat and add about 2 tablespoon of cooking oil and the remaining one tablespoon curry powder. Let the oil heat up (make sure not to burn the curry powder).
  • Add the goat meat and allow it to seared on all sides.
  • Add enough water to the pot to cover the meat. Cover and leave to cook for an hour and 30 minutes to 2 hours or until meat tender. Occasionally, check to make sure enough water is always in the pot.
  • Add the potato and fresh time and leave to simmer on low heat until the potato is cooked and sauce is thicken.

BLACKENED HOME-FRIED POTATOES FROM HELL



Blackened Home-Fried Potatoes from Hell image

Provided by Bob Blumer - Host of Surreal Gourmet and Glutton for Punishment

Categories     side-dish

Time 1h3m

Yield 4 servings

Number Of Ingredients 7

2 pounds potatoes (Yukon gold, white, or red potatoes are best, but or baking potatoes, like russets, work well too)
Too much butter
Too much olive oil
6 cloves garlic, diced
1 medium-size cooking onion, diced
1/2 cup fresh rosemary, thyme, or dill, stems discarded before measuring
Salt and freshly ground black pepper

Steps:

  • Quarter potatoes, skin on, and boil them in 8 cups of water with a teaspoon of salt for approximately 20 minutes, or until tender to the poke of a fork. Drain water.
  • In your best large nonstick pan or well-seasoned skillet, over medium-high heat, add 1 tablespoon butter and 1 tablespoon olive oil. When the butter/oil mixture is hot, transfer potatoes to pan and use a spatula to chop the quarters into smaller pieces (there is no science here). As the potatoes absorb the butter and oil during cooking, continue to add equal amounts of each, as required, to keep the pan well greased. Saute for 20 minutes, turning occasionally, or until potatoes begin browning on all sides. If the potatoes start burning before they brown, reduce the heat.
  • Add garlic, and onions and continue cooking for 15 more minutes, or until potatoes, garlic and onions are all very browned and crispy.
  • When it seems potatoes are almost done to your liking, add herbs, salt, and pepper to taste and toss well. Serve immediately on warmed plates.

CURRIED GOAT



Curried goat image

Enjoy this Jamaican goat curry that's packed with flavour for a family feast. Bring the pot to the table and let everyone help themselves

Provided by Jo and Leisa Creed

Categories     Dinner

Time 2h20m

Number Of Ingredients 14

1kg goat meat, cut into cubes (we got ours from Cabrito Goat Meat)
4 tbsp curry powder
1 tbsp turmeric
1 tsp black pepper
1 tsp Jamaican allspice (ground pimento)
3 tsp salt, to taste
1 medium onion, sliced
4 spring onions, thinly sliced, plus extra to serve
2 tsp minced garlic
6-7 thyme sprigs
5 tbsp oil (vegetable or coconut)
1 medium carrot, cut into cubes
1 medium potato, cut into 2cm cubes
1 Scotch bonnet chilli, left whole

Steps:

  • Put the goat in a large mixing bowl and add all the ingredients except the oil, carrot, potato and chilli. Rub everything into the meat until well coated. Put in the fridge to marinate for at least 1 hr or overnight.
  • Heat the oil in a large heavy-bottomed pan over a medium to high heat and add the meat. Stir until browned on all sides. Pour in enough hot water to just cover the meat (about 800ml). Put the lid on and allow to simmer over a low heat for 2 hrs, or until the meat is soft and tender. Keep checking and stirring every 30 mins and add a little more water if it reduces too much, to prevent the pan from drying out.
  • For the last 30 mins of cooking, add the carrots, potatoes, and chilli. Remove the lid and simmer for a little longer to thicken, if you like. Stir and season to taste, then scatter over some extra spring onion.

CURRIED ROAST POTATOES



Curried Roast Potatoes image

This indian inspired dish is a nice side dish for any meal. I've been using it for a few years and love it. It can be found in a very nice cook book called "The complete book of Indian Cooking" by Veronica Sperling and Christine McFadden -if you come across this book I recommend you buy it! Grinding the fresh spices in this recipe captures all the flavour before it has a chance to dry out but I'm sure that you could try your favorite curry powder with success if you don't have the called for supplies.

Provided by Nurbel

Categories     Potato

Time 40m

Yield 4 serving(s)

Number Of Ingredients 8

2 teaspoons cumin seeds
2 teaspoons coriander seeds
1/3 cup salted butter
1 teaspoon ground turmeric
1 teaspoon black mustard seeds
2 cloves garlic, crushed
2 dried red chilies
1 1/2 lbs baby new potatoes

Steps:

  • Grind the cumin and coriander seeds together with a mortar and pestle (or spice grinder).
  • Melt the butter gently in a roasting pan and add the tumeric, mustrad seeds, garlic and chillies.
  • Add the ground cumin/coriander mix.
  • Stir well to combine evenly.
  • Place in a preheated oven, 400 F (200 C) for 5 minutes.
  • Remove the roasting pan from the oven and add the potatoes.
  • Stir well so that butter and spices coat the potatoes completely.
  • Put back in the oven and bake for 20-25 minutes.
  • Stir occasionally to keep the potatoes evenly coated.
  • Test the potatoes with a skewer- if they drop off the end of the skewer when lifted, they are done.
  • Serve immediately.
